Ingredients
  

2 lbs ground beef

1 cup breadcrumbs

1/2 cup onions, finely chopped

1/2 cup green bell pepper, finely chopped

2 eggs, lightly beaten

1 cup milk

1/4 cup ketchup (+ extra for topping)

1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ce

2 teaspoons salt

1 teaspoon black pepper

1 teaspoon garlic powder

1 teaspoon dried thyme

1 teaspoon dried oregano

1 tablespoon fresh parsley, chopped (optional, for garnish)

Instructions
 

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).

    In a large mixing bowl, combine ground beef, breadcrumbs, chopped onions, and green bell pepper. Mix well until evenly combined.

      In a separate bowl, whisk together the beaten eggs, milk, ketchup, Worcestershire sauce, salt, black pepper, garlic powder, thyme, and oregano until well mixed.

        Pour the wet mixture into the meat mixture and combine until just incorporated, being careful not to overmix.

          Transfer the meat mixture to a loaf pan, shaping it into a loaf.

            Spread a thin layer of ketchup over the top of the meatloaf for added flavor and moisture.

              Place the loaf pan in the preheated oven and bake for about 60-75 minutes, or until the internal temperature reaches 160°F (70°C).

                Once cooked, allow the meatloaf to rest for about 10 minutes before slicing.

                  Serve warm, garnished with fresh parsley if desired.

                    Prep Time: 15 minutes | Total Time: 1 hour 30 minutes | Servings: 6-8
